Newegg Voted "Best Overall Online Store to Buy Tech" in Shopper's Choice Awards

Tech-Savvy Computer Shopper Readers Also Name Newegg the Best Place to Buy Desktop PCs, Laptops, PC Components and Upgrades, Peripherals and Printers

Newegg logoCITY OF INDUSTRY, CA--(Marketwire) -  Popular online retailer Newegg.com is proud to announce it has been honored with the coveted "Best Overall Online Store to Buy Tech" Award in Computer Shopper magazine's "Shopper's Choice Awards" 2010 reader survey. In addition to bestowing this top-place recognition on Newegg, Computer Shopper readers also designated Newegg.com as "Best Place to Buy" in five other categories: Best Place to Buy Desktop PCs, Best Place to Buy Laptops, Best Place to Buy PC Components and Upgrades, Best Place to Buy Peripherals, and Best Place to Buy Printers.

Newegg was cited in Shopper's Choice Awards for its many outstanding features, including its "Daily Deals," competitive pricing on high-demand products, extensive product information (high quality images and 360° views, comprehensive specifications, over 1.6 million customer reviews, etc.), as well as the site's ease-of-use, search function simplicity, and speedy delivery.

Bernard Luthi, Newegg vice president of marketing, web management and customer service, noted: "Because they represent the preferences of such a large group of tech-savvy, influential consumers, the Computer Shopper Shoppers' Choice Awards are among the most coveted honors for technology retailers. Newegg's no-nonsense business model places the very highest priority on customer service, competitive prices and fast shipping. Our success among Computer Shopper readers six years in a row underscores the fact that Newegg continues to meet and exceed the expectations of our valued customers. We remain committed to delivering the best possible online shopping experience."

In a published statement Computer Shopper noted: "The site [Newegg.com] has been a well-stocked -- and well-liked -- online outlet for nearly a decade. It faces stiff competition from the likes of TigerDirect and Amazon.com, but for our readers, it remains the dominant go-to source for technology needs online. Indeed, Newegg.com has won the laurels for Best Overall Place to Buy Online for the last six years of this survey, this one included."

Newegg Inc. is the second-largest online-only retailer in the United States. It owns and operates Newegg.com (www.newegg.com) which was founded in 2001 and regularly earns industry-leading customer service ratings. The award-winning website has more than 13 million registered users and offers customers a comprehensive selection of the latest high-tech products, detailed product descriptions and images, as well as how-to information and customer reviews. Using the site's online tech community, customers have the opportunity to interact with other computer, gaming and consumer electronics enthusiasts. Newegg Inc. is headquartered in City of Industry, California.
